In the fast-paced world of supply chains, logistics costs can quickly spiral out of control if not managed efficiently. From transportation and warehousing to inventory and last-mile delivery, every step adds to the overall expense.

Smart cost management in logistics is not just about cutting costs—it’s about optimizing operations, improving efficiency, and delivering better value to customers. Businesses that adopt intelligent strategies can significantly reduce expenses while maintaining high service quality.

Key Cost Drivers in Logistics

Before optimizing costs, it’s important to understand the main areas where expenses occur:

1. Transportation Costs

Fuel and toll expenses
Fleet maintenance
Driver wages

This is typically the largest cost component in logistics.

2. Warehousing Costs

Storage and rent
Labor and utilities
Equipment and maintenance

3. Inventory Costs

Holding and storage costs
Risk of overstocking or stockouts
Insurance

4. Last-Mile Delivery Costs

Failed deliveries (RTO)
Route inefficiencies
Customer availability issues

Smart Tips for Better Cost Management

1. Optimize Delivery Routes

Using route optimization tools can help reduce fuel usage and delivery time.

✔ Benefits:

Lower transportation costs
Faster deliveries
Improved productivity

2. Leverage Technology

Digital tools can automate and streamline logistics operations.

✔ Solutions include:

Real-time tracking systems
Transportation Management Systems (TMS)
Warehouse Management Systems (WMS)

3. Improve Inventory Management

Maintaining the right inventory levels is key to avoiding unnecessary costs.

✔ Best practices:

Demand forecasting
Just-in-Time (JIT) inventory
Regular stock audits

4. Reduce Return-to-Origin (RTO)

High RTO rates increase logistics costs and reduce efficiency.

✔ How to reduce RTO:

Confirm orders before dispatch
Use accurate address verification
Improve customer communication

5. Strengthen Vendor Management

Working with the right logistics partners can make a big difference.

✔ Tips:

Negotiate competitive pricing
Monitor vendor performance
Diversify carriers

6. Use Data Analytics

Data helps identify inefficiencies and improve decision-making.

✔ Benefits:

Predict demand trends
Identify cost leakages
Optimize operations

7. Automate Processes

Automation reduces manual errors and speeds up operations.

✔ Examples:

Automated order processing
Barcode and RFID tracking
Digital documentation
